Do I need to incorporate payment terms and conditions on my website?
It is good practice to have you terms & conditions, privacy policy, returns policy, etc displayed on your website. If you are accepting payments online then we strongly recommend having these in place to safeguard your business in the online space.
There are two main reasons to have these details displayed:
- Consumers feel safer if the website they are purchasing from has their terms and conditions displayed. Having these details available removes a potential barrier to purchasing via your website.
- In the case of disputes with purchasers you have these terms and conditions to refer to.
To have an Internet Merchant facility approved by your bank you will be required to show various terms and policy clearly stated on your website. Once this has been approved by the bank you will be able to set up a third party gateway solution such as eWAY.
